What Is Keyword Extraction?
Keyword extraction is the process of identifying the most important words and phrases associated with a topic. This process involves analyzing text and extracting the most relevant terms that appear most frequently. By extracting the most relevant terms, speakers can identify the keywords that will help them rank higher in search engine results.
